April 24, 2012. (Romereports.com) The Vatican is organizing a forum that will include the former president of Peru, Alan Garcia, along with American economist Joseph Stiglitz. Also attending will be the president of the European Central Bank, Mario Draghi and the president of the Italian Chamber of Deputies, Rocco Buttiglione. All of them will discuss the effects of John XXIII's encyclical “Pacem in Terris,” since this year marks its 50th anniversary.
The Pontifical Academy of Social Sciences, is organizing the forum, which will take place from April 27 to May 1.
The list of speakers also includes Cardinal Reinhard Marx, who will analyze how, based on this encyclical, people can change the world. Cardinal Walter Kasper, will talk about tolerance and interfaith dialogue. The president of Caritas, Cardinal Oscar Rodriguez Maradiaga, will explain the role social justice plays amid a globalized world.
The five day meeting will also include debates and speeches given by several university professors from Columbia, Stanford and Cambridge. All coming together to analyze current issues and challenges of today's modern world.
